Transaction 95e621f6ca43f07f60a73280344b12fd81bdc3c80543c7c40cd04ddf0251e691

2 Input
2 Outputs
  • 95e621f6ca43f07f60a73280344b12fd81bdc3c80543c7c40cd04ddf0251e691:0
  • value  170000
    address  15SCs4xKUvmKjve3HN4wuBX1M6bP6HvnUJ
  • 95e621f6ca43f07f60a73280344b12fd81bdc3c80543c7c40cd04ddf0251e691:1
  • value  1283797
    address  1ANo6enntgDpKznR3kSkEM6oMcGhCUya2f